#C278DD Hex Color Code

#C278DD

The Hexadecimal Color #C278DD is a contrast shade of Orchid. #C278DD RGB value is rgb(194, 120, 221). RGB Color Model of #C278DD consists of 76% red, 47% green and 86% blue. HSL color Mode of #C278DD has 284°(degrees) Hue, 60% Saturation and 67% Lightness. #C278DD color has an wavelength of 441.18519n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#C278DD is #CC99FF.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#C278DD is #B7D. The Closest Color to #C278DD is #DA70D6. Official Name of #C278DD Hex Code is Orchid.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#C278DD is 12 Cyan 46 Magenta 0 Yellow 13 Black and #C278DD CMY is 12, 46,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#C278DD is hsl(284,60,67,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(284, 46, 87).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#C278DD is 42.01, 30.12, 71.99.
Hex8 Value of #C278DD is #C278DDFF. Decimal Value of #C278DD is 12744925 and Octal Value of #C278DD is 60474335. Binary Value of #C278DD is 11000010, 1111000, 11011101 and Android of #C278DD is 4290935005 / 0xffc278dd.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#C278DD is 0.291, 0.209, 0.209 and YIQ Color Space of #C278DD is 153.64, 11.6453, 47.0822.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#C278DD is 32.03, 22.01, 71.33.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#C278DD is 61.76, 45.71, -40.17.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#C278DD is 61.76, 31.24, -69.39.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#C278DD is 61.76, 60.85, 318.69. Hunter Lab variable of #C278DD is 54.88, 40.59, -39.36.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#C278DD

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
